package server
import (
"bufio"
"bytes"
"encoding/json"
"fmt"
"io"
"io/ioutil"
"time"
protolion "go.pedge.io/lion"
protorpclog "go.pedge.io/proto/rpclog"
"golang.org/x/net/context"
"golang.org/x/sync/errgroup"
"github.com/cenkalti/backoff"
"github.com/gogo/protobuf/types"
"github.com/golang/groupcache"
"github.com/pachyderm/pachyderm/src/client"
pfsclient "github.com/pachyderm/pachyderm/src/client/pfs"
"github.com/pachyderm/pachyderm/src/server/pkg/obj"
)
type objBlockAPIServer struct {
protorpclog.Logger
dir string
localServer *localBlockAPIServer
objClient obj.Client
cache *groupcache.Group
}
func newObjBlockAPIServer(dir string, cacheBytes int64, objClient obj.Client) (*objBlockAPIServer, error) {
localServer, err := newLocalBlockAPIServer(dir)
if err != nil {
return nil, err
}
return &objBlockAPIServer{
Logger: protorpclog.NewLogger("pfs.BlockAPI.Obj"),
dir: dir,
localServer: localServer,
objClient: objClient,
cache: groupcache.NewGroup("block", 1024*1024*1024*10,
groupcache.GetterFunc(func(ctx groupcache.Context, key string, dest groupcache.Sink) (retErr error) {
var reader io.ReadCloser
var err error
backoff.RetryNotify(func() error {
reader, err = objClient.Reader(localServer.blockPath(client.NewBlock(key)), 0, 0)
if err != nil && objClient.IsRetryable(err) {
return err
}
return nil
}, obj.NewExponentialBackOffConfig(), func(err error, d time.Duration) {
protolion.Infof("Error creating reader; retrying in %s: %#v", d, obj.RetryError{
Err: err.Error(),
TimeTillNextRetry: d.String(),
})
})
if err != nil {
return err
}
defer func() {
if err := reader.Close(); err != nil && retErr == nil {
retErr = err
}
}()
block, err := ioutil.ReadAll(reader)
if err != nil {
return err
}
return dest.SetBytes(block)
})),
}, nil
}
func newMinioBlockAPIServer(dir string, cacheBytes int64) (*objBlockAPIServer, error) {
objClient, err := obj.NewMinioClientFromSecret("")
if err != nil {
return nil, err
}
return newObjBlockAPIServer(dir, cacheBytes, objClient)
}
func newAmazonBlockAPIServer(dir string, cacheBytes int64) (*objBlockAPIServer, error) {
objClient, err := obj.NewAmazonClientFromSecret("")
if err != nil {
return nil, err
}
return newObjBlockAPIServer(dir, cacheBytes, objClient)
}
func newGoogleBlockAPIServer(dir string, cacheBytes int64) (*objBlockAPIServer, error) {
objClient, err := obj.NewGoogleClientFromSecret(context.Background(), "")
if err != nil {
return nil, err
}
return newObjBlockAPIServer(dir, cacheBytes, objClient)
}
func newMicrosoftBlockAPIServer(dir string, cacheBytes int64) (*objBlockAPIServer, error) {
objClient, err := obj.NewMicrosoftClientFromSecret("")
if err != nil {
return nil, err
}
return newObjBlockAPIServer(dir, cacheBytes, objClient)
}
func (s *objBlockAPIServer) PutBlock(putBlockServer pfsclient.BlockAPI_PutBlockServer) (retErr error) {
func() { s.Log(nil, nil, nil, 0) }()
result := &pfsclient.BlockRefs{}
defer func(start time.Time) { s.Log(nil, result, retErr, time.Since(start)) }(time.Now())
defer drainBlockServer(putBlockServer)
putBlockRequest, err := putBlockServer.Recv()
if err != nil {
if err != io.EOF {
return err
}
return putBlockServer.SendAndClose(result)
}
reader := bufio.NewReader(&putBlockReader{
server: putBlockServer,
buffer: bytes.NewBuffer(putBlockRequest.Value),
})
var eg errgroup.Group
decoder := json.NewDecoder(reader)
for {
blockRef, data, err := readBlock(putBlockRequest.Delimiter, reader, decoder)
if err != nil {
return err
}
result.BlockRef = append(result.BlockRef, blockRef)
eg.Go(func() (retErr error) {
backoff.RetryNotify(func() error {
path := s.localServer.blockPath(blockRef.Block)
// We don't want to overwrite blocks that already exist, since:
// 1) blocks are content-addressable, so it will be the same block
// 2) we risk exceeding the object store's rate limit
if s.objClient.Exists(path) {
return nil
}
writer, err := s.objClient.Writer(path)
if err != nil {
retErr = err
return nil
}
if _, err := writer.Write(data); err != nil {
retErr = err
return nil
}
if err := writer.Close(); err != nil {
if s.objClient.IsRetryable(err) {
return err
}
retErr = err
return nil
}
return nil
}, obj.NewExponentialBackOffConfig(), func(err error, d time.Duration) {
protolion.Infof("Error writing; retrying in %s: %#v", d, obj.RetryError{
Err: err.Error(),
TimeTillNextRetry: d.String(),
})
})
return
})
if (blockRef.Range.Upper - blockRef.Range.Lower) < uint64(blockSize) {
break
}
}
if err := eg.Wait(); err != nil {
return err
}
return putBlockServer.SendAndClose(result)
}
func (s *objBlockAPIServer) GetBlock(request *pfsclient.GetBlockRequest, getBlockServer pfsclient.BlockAPI_GetBlockServer) (retErr error) {
func() { s.Log(nil, nil, nil, 0) }()
defer func(start time.Time) { s.Log(request, nil, retErr, time.Since(start)) }(time.Now())
var data []byte
sink := groupcache.AllocatingByteSliceSink(&data)
if err := s.cache.Get(getBlockServer.Context(), request.Block.Hash, sink); err != nil {
return err
}
if request.SizeBytes != 0 && request.SizeBytes+request.OffsetBytes < uint64(len(data)) {
data = data[request.OffsetBytes : request.OffsetBytes+request.SizeBytes]
} else if request.OffsetBytes < uint64(len(data)) {
data = data[request.OffsetBytes:]
} else {
data = nil
}
return getBlockServer.Send(&types.BytesValue{Value: data})
}
func (s *objBlockAPIServer) DeleteBlock(ctx context.Context, request *pfsclient.DeleteBlockRequest) (response *types.Empty, retErr error) {
func() { s.Log(nil, nil, nil, 0) }()
defer func(start time.Time) { s.Log(request, response, retErr, time.Since(start)) }(time.Now())
backoff.RetryNotify(func() error {
if err := s.objClient.Delete(s.localServer.blockPath(request.Block)); err != nil && !s.objClient.IsNotExist(err) {
return err
}
return nil
}, obj.NewExponentialBackOffConfig(), func(err error, d time.Duration) {
protolion.Infof("Error deleting block; retrying in %s: %#v", d, obj.RetryError{
Err: err.Error(),
TimeTillNextRetry: d.String(),
})
})
return &types.Empty{}, nil
}
func (s *objBlockAPIServer) InspectBlock(ctx context.Context, request *pfsclient.InspectBlockRequest) (response *pfsclient.BlockInfo, retErr error) {
return nil, fmt.Errorf("not implemented")
}
func (s *objBlockAPIServer) ListBlock(ctx context.Context, request *pfsclient.ListBlockRequest) (response *pfsclient.BlockInfos, retErr error) {
return nil, fmt.Errorf("not implemented")
}
